PHEVLERs are the Zero CO2 Clean Green Machines of the Future

Green Car Congress

PHEVLERs are defined as PHEVs with sufficient battery capacity for all electric driving of twice the average daily distance. [ 1 ] The average daily driving distance in the USA is 30 miles (48 km), so PHEVLERs are vehicles with at least 60 miles (97 km) of electric range.
